Adam graduated from Brock University with a Bachelor of Science degree in Kinesiology, before completing his Master of Science in Physical Therapy degree at Queen’s University in 2013.
Adam has a special interest in combining hands-on, manual therapy treatment with motor learning and strength and conditioning training to treat clients from all ends of the spectrum, ranging from high performance athletes to geriatric populations. He has completed advanced training in the assessment and treatment of golfers, a specialized segment of the population he enjoys working with.
